Spring of '96. | venue = | studio = | genre = Post-hardcore,[1] emo | length = 41:02 | label = Toybox/No Idea | producer = Hot Water Music | prev_title = Finding the Rhythms | prev_year = 1995 | next_title = Forever and Counting | next_year = 1997 }}{{Album ratings | rev1 = Allmusic | rev1Score = {{Rating|4.5|5}} [1] | rev2 = Punknews.org | rev2Score = {{Rating|5|5}} [2] | noprose = yes }} Fuel for the Hate Game is the first full-length album by Hot Water Music. Fuel... was released by Toybox Records and No Idea Records in 1997, later repressings only listed No Idea. The album features artwork by Scott Sinclair (not to be confused with Scott Sinclair) and was designed by Sean Bonner. The track "Freightliner" was featured on the soundtrack to the skateboarding video game Tony Hawk's Pro Skater 4. Track listing
